The DT Swiss 240s Single-speed hub is the result of 10 years of experience in manufacturing hubs by DT Swiss. The 240s Singlespeed is available in a 135mm width in quick-release or bolt-on versions, and is compatible with Shimano center lock* discs. All 240s hubs feature the unique patented Hugi Ratchet system with proprietary hard-coated star ratchets, DT Swiss quad-bearing system and contact free double flange seal system.
All DT Swiss 240s hubs are maintenance friendly and easily serviceable through the DT Swiss worldwide dealer network, and are 100% produced and hand built in Switzerland.

Bottom Line:
This is a very good hub. I have only used Chris King hubs in the past and was pleasantly surprised after riding this hub. I have always heard that DT hubs were very loud however mine was very quite to begin with. After it broke in the ratchet noise was very noticeable. This does not bother me as I am used to the Kings. The engagement is not quite as good as the Kings but is still very good. I really like the ascetics of this hub. It builds into a very nice looking wheel. I would buy another if the chance arises. Way to go DT Swiss. Ohh yeah, did I mention it’s very lightweight and the DT centerlock adaptor works extremely well. It’s a super trick simple part.
